ANZAC Day Eve Ceremony

We strongly encourage everyone to be in their seats by 6:30pm, with the pre-match ceremony commencing from 6:50pm.

6:57pm – Australian Army Band
7:01pm – Corangamite Light Horse Troop enter arena for lap of honour
7:02pm – Players enter arena and line up in front of stage
7:05pm – Eternal Flame lit by Garth Callender
7:05pm – Ode to the Fallen
7:06pm – Last Post
7:07pm – New Zealand & Australian national anthems
7:11pm – Joint banner raised; teams run through

Please note: Service at all outlets within the MCG and entry through the gates will be paused out of respect during the Observance Ceremony. Operations will resume at the conclusion of the Ceremony.

Arrangements for MCC serving and ex-serving personnel

We are pleased to invite you to join us at the MCG for the ANZAC Day Eve match between Richmond and Melbourne, or the traditional ANZAC Day clash between Essendon and Collingwood. 
 
MCC 50-Year, Full, Restricted or Provisional members who are current or ex-service personnel are entitled to bring one guest (Annual Guest card holder, another member, or complimentary ticket holder) with them to attend either the Richmond v Melbourne OR the Essendon v Collingwood match in Round 7 of the 2024 AFL Premiership Season.
 
*Note: members cannot take up this ticket offer in conjunction with their existing MCC membership entitlement of two (2) visitor tickets. 

 

Members will be able to apply for tickets for their chosen match from 10.00am on Tuesday April 2 until 5.00pm on Thursday April 11. Tickets can be requested by completing the online application form via the Military Veterans Group page on the MCC website (subject to capacity) and providing the required evidence of eligibility. 
 
The Hans Ebeling Room will be reserved exclusively for MCC current and ex-service people and a guest. The room is located on Level 2, behind seating bay N37. It will be a great place to catch up with friends and enjoy a beverage and light refreshments. 

 

*Due to room capacity, please note additional guests cannot be accommodated in the room.
 
Members will be eligible to access a Long Room pass for their guest to access the Long Room on the day (subject to dress standards).
 
One drink voucher per attendee will be provided (one per member and one per guest) to redeem a beverage of their choice in the Hans Ebeling Room or Long Room. Drinks included will be beer, house wine, sparkling wine and soft drink. Long Room passes and drink vouchers will be available for members to collect on the day of their chosen game outside the Hans Ebeling Room.
 
Members’ Reserve dress standards are acceptable in the Hans Ebeling Room for both matches (jacket and tie not required for access), however members should note the additional standard of dress required for the Long Room, which can be viewed here. 

Reserved seating will be available within the 50-Year members seating bay N42, for 50-Year members and their guest, or seating bay N37 on Level 2. Other guests are not permitted in this area.

NEW SECURITY TECHNOLOGY
As part of the MCC’s ongoing commitment to providing the safest possible environment for fans, the MCG has introduced Evolv touchless security screening technology at all gates on event days. This state-of-the-art system allows patrons to simply pass through the security gates without needing to remove personal items from their bags.

As patrons pass through the gates, the technology detects any prohibited items and comes up on a small screen that is monitored by security. If an item is flagged, security will do a secondary search of the patron’s bag or with a hand wand.

The 'G TRAIN MOBILITY SHUTTLE SERVICE
The G-Train Mobility Shuttle Service operates during public events held at the MCG.

The service is free and accessible to patrons with mobility challenges. The G-Train also features vehicles with wheelchair-friendly access.

Pre-booking is not required; simply wait at a designated pick up point for the next available buggy. The service has pick up points from the following locations:
  • Richmond Station
  • Jolimont Station
  • Accessible Parking Area

SENSORY FRIENDLY SPACE
A Sensory Friendly Space is located within the Australian Sports Museum on Level 1 of the Olympic Stand (behind M51, inside Gate 3). This is a space for patrons of all ages who have sensory sensitivities, processing differences, or other hidden disabilities.

There are two rooms within the space offering patrons the ability to choose between quietly watching the event in a tiered theatre or using personal sensory strategies and fidget toys to relax in a multi-purpose room.
